Your Comprehensive Guide to the RN-LPN Refresher Application Form

Understanding the RN-LPN refresher application form

The RN-LPN refresher application form is a critical document that allows registered nurses (RNs) to transition smoothly back into the workforce, especially after taking an extended break. This refresher course is designed to update nursing skills and knowledge, ensuring that returning nurses are competent and ready to provide high-quality care.

These refresher courses hold immense importance in the nursing field. They help professionals regain confidence, familiarize themselves with current practices, technologies, and protocols, and ultimately ensure patient safety. Nurses contemplating a return to practice often find that completing a refresher course is a requirement set by their state nursing boards.

Typically, anyone who has been out of practice for several years, those who let their licenses lapse, or individuals looking to refresh their skills can apply. However, understanding specific eligibility criteria is vital, as these can vary by state and institution.

Individuals whose nursing licenses are inactive or expired.
Nurses returning after a leave of absence or maternity leave.
Nurses switching specialties or roles within the healthcare sector.

Preparing to fill out the application

Preparation is key to completing the RN-LPN refresher application successfully. Start by gathering essential documents that validate your nursing credentials and professional history. This process not only makes filling out the form easier but also ensures that you’re presenting accurate information.

Key documents you'll need to compile include:

Proof of nursing license — This could be a copy of your active or expired license.
Educational transcripts — These should reflect your nursing education, including degrees and certifications.
Employment verification — Documentation from previous employers confirming your nursing roles and responsibilities.

A thorough checklist can be invaluable during this phase. Ensure you've addressed each requirement outlined by your state’s nursing board, as these may differ. Familiarizing yourself with the common requirements across states can streamline the application process and reduce the chance for delays.

Step-by-step guide to completing the RN-LPN refresher application

Completing the RN-LPN refresher application form can seem daunting, but breaking it down into manageable sections simplifies the process.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

Section 1: Personal Information

Begin with your personal details. This includes your full name, contact information, and any previous names under which you might have held a nursing license. Accuracy is crucial here, as discrepancies can lead to processing delays.

Section 2: Educational Background

Present your academic credentials clearly. Indicate the nursing school you attended, your graduation date, and the degree obtained. If you’ve completed additional training or certifications, mention these as well to strengthen your application.

Section 3: Professional Experience

Highlight your relevant work history. Focus on the roles that align with your nursing practice. Even non-nursing experiences can be included if they showcase transferable skills relevant to patient care or nursing operations.

Section 4: Additional Certifications

It's essential to mention any ongoing education or certifications you've attained post-graduation. This demonstrates your commitment to professional development and staying updated with nursing practices.

Section 5: Signature and Authorization

Conclude the application with your signature and date. This section signifies your authorization to process the information provided. Familiarize yourself with the legal implications tied to this signature, as it affirms the accuracy of your claims and can affect your licensure.

The RN-LPN refresher application is a formal process that allows registered nurses (RNs) and licensed practical nurses (LPNs) to re-enter the nursing workforce after a period of inactivity by completing a refresher course.
Individuals who have an active RN or LPN license that has become inactive or lapsed, and who wish to return to clinical practice, are required to file the RN-LPN refresher application.
To fill out the RN-LPN refresher application, individuals must obtain the application form from the relevant state nursing board or regulatory body, complete all required sections with accurate information, and submit it along with any required documents and fees.
The purpose of the RN-LPN refresher application is to ensure that nurses who have been out of practice are assessed and provided with the necessary training and resources to safely return to the healthcare workforce.
The RN-LPN refresher application typically requires reporting personal identification details, nursing license information, employment history, reason for inactivity, and completion of required continuing education or refresher course details.
